Stage 1 - Background Historical Research<br />
• Recording places found in historical<br />
documents<br />
• Writing a history of Aboriginal people in<br />
<strong>Eurobodalla</strong> from documentary sources<br />
• Creating a bibliography of references<br />
Stage 2 - Oral History Research<br />
• Interviewing community members about their<br />
places<br />
• Adding community information to database<br />
of places<br />
• Mapping community places in the<br />
<strong>Eurobodalla</strong> <strong>Shire</strong><br />
Stage 3 - Pulling Research Together<br />
• Bringing together historical and oral<br />
information together into one report on the<br />
history of Aboriginal people in the<br />
<strong>Eurobodalla</strong> <strong>Shire</strong><br />
• Mapping places in the <strong>Eurobodalla</strong> <strong>Shire</strong><br />
Stage 4 - Designing a planning protocol<br />
• Working with communities and shire<br />
planners to develop ways of protecting<br />
Aboriginal places in local planning processes<br />
Figure 1: Diagram showing the different stages of the <strong>Eurobodalla</strong> Aboriginal<br />
Heritage Study.<br />
